CVE-2017-3793

14
FAUCET Score

CVE-2017-3793 describes a denial-of-service (DoS) vulnerability in the TCP normalizer of Cisco Adaptive Security Appliance (ASA) Software (versions 8.0-8.7 and 9.0-9.6) and Cisco Firepower Threat Defense (FTD) Software. An unauthenticated, remote attacker can exploit this by sending a high volume of unique TCP connections with out-of-order segments, exhausting the global out-of-order TCP queue. This leads to the dropping of all further incoming traffic on all interfaces, causing a DoS condition. The vulnerability has a CVSSv3 score of 4.0 (Medium), indicating a network attack vector with high attack complexity and low impact on availability. There is no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ion or media coverage.
